Position: V.I.E. Cross Asset Sales Analyst

MARK Cross Asset Sales provide investors with multi‑asset market solutions. It serves institutional investors with asset‑liability management, investments, financing, hedging and optimisation of overall return. It also supports distributors by offering bespoke services for the design, marketing and after‑sale of their products, leveraging an engineering team to deliver cross‑asset expertise and manage trading risk.

Responsibilities
  • Support senior sales people in providing clients with cross‑asset services, focusing on fixed income flow business (rates, credit, FX, repos, etc.) and on hedging structured solutions, executing primary transactions (pricing, term sheets, booking, etc.).
  • Ensure secondary‑market dealing on structured products.
  • Serve as the safe‑keeper of internal rules (client onboarding, product governance, risk limits, etc.) in close coordination with the Sales COO.
  • Assist with client onboarding and review (KYC).
  • Price and execute primary and secondary market transactions of structured products.
  • Produce relevant regulatory documents (KIIDs, ENTs, etc.).
  • Create offering documents (term sheets, etc.).
  • Book and track trades using the SG internal system.
  • Check and track risk limits (CAR, CVAR, CVA, etc.).
  • Interact daily with Marketing and Pricing/Structuring Teams for pricing requests or marketing presentations.
  • Provide a high level of operational support to sales (trades follow‑up, onboarding processes, commercial presentations, documentation).
  • Solve business or operational issues related to the products sold with assistance from IT teams, back‑offices and middle‑offices.
  • Analyse, investigate, research, manage and resolve various client requests related to products, onboarding, client events and documentation (legal and commercial).
  • Ensure compliance with internal procedures and guidelines (client onboarding, credit risk checks, product guidelines, margin policies, restructuring policies, etc.).
